package org.jboss.ejb3.test.common.proxy.unit;
import static org.junit.Assert.assertEquals;
import java.util.concurrent.ExecutionException;
import java.util.concurrent.Future;
import java.util.concurrent.TimeUnit;
import junit.framework.TestCase;
import org.jboss.ejb3.common.proxy.plugins.async.AsyncUtils;
import org.jboss.ejb3.test.common.proxy.Addable;
import org.jboss.ejb3.test.common.proxy.CalculatorServiceBean;
import org.jboss.ejb3.test.common.proxy.MultiMethod;
import org.jboss.logging.Logger;
import org.junit.Test;
/**
* AsyncTestCase
*
* Tests that the Async Proxy works as expected
*
* @author <a href="mailto:andrew.rubinger@jboss.org">ALR</a>
* @version $Revision: $
*/
public class AsyncTestCase
{
// --------------------------------------------------------------------------------||
// Class Members ------------------------------------------------------------------||
// --------------------------------------------------------------------------------||
private static final Logger log = Logger.getLogger(AsyncTestCase.class);
// --------------------------------------------------------------------------------||
// Tests --------------------------------------------------------------------------||
// --------------------------------------------------------------------------------||
/**
* Tests that introducing an async mixin succeeds
*/
@Test
public void testAsync() throws Exception
{
// Initialize
Addable calc = new CalculatorServiceBean();
int[] args =
{1, 2, 3};
int expectedSum = 0;
for (int arg : args)
{
expectedSum += arg;
}
// Make async
Addable asyncCalc = AsyncUtils.mixinAsync(calc);
// Make the async call
asyncCalc.add(args);
// Get the future result
Future<?> futureResult = AsyncUtils.getFutureResult(asyncCalc);
// Block until the call returns
int result = (Integer) futureResult.get(2, TimeUnit.SECONDS);
// Test
TestCase.assertEquals("Async Proxy did not complete as expected", expectedSum, result);
}
@Test
public void testException() throws Exception
{
Addable failingBean = new Addable() {
public int add(int... args)
{
throw new RuntimeException("Failed predictably");
}
};
Addable asyncFailingBean = AsyncUtils.mixinAsync(failingBean);
asyncFailingBean.add(1, 2, 3);
Future<?> futureResult = AsyncUtils.getFutureResult(asyncFailingBean);
try
{
futureResult.get(2, TimeUnit.SECONDS);
}
catch(ExecutionException e)
{
Throwable cause = e.getCause();
assertEquals(RuntimeException.class, cause.getClass());
assertEquals("Failed predictably", cause.getMessage());
}
}
@Test
public void testMultiMethod() throws Exception
{
MultiMethod bean = new MultiMethod() {
public String method1(int i)
{
return "1:" + i;
}
public String method2(int i)
{
return "2:" + i;
}
};
MultiMethod asyncBean = AsyncUtils.mixinAsync(bean);
{
asyncBean.method1(3);
Future<?> futureResult = AsyncUtils.getFutureResult(asyncBean);
String actual = (String) futureResult.get(2, TimeUnit.SECONDS);
assertEquals("1:3", actual);
}
// invoke another async method on the same reference
{
asyncBean.method2(4);
Future<?> futureResult = AsyncUtils.getFutureResult(asyncBean);
String actual = (String) futureResult.get(2, TimeUnit.SECONDS);
assertEquals("2:4", actual);
}
}
// --------------------------------------------------------------------------------||
// Internal Helper Methods --------------------------------------------------------||
// --------------------------------------------------------------------------------||
}
